Q: What are the opening hours at Drayford Point over the holiday period? A: The building runs reduced hours from 24 December to 2 January, with reception staffed 09:00–15:00 only. Contractors needing access outside these times must arrange it with the Fenwick Solutions facilities team at least two working days ahead. The main entrance is locked outside staffed hours, so approved contractors should use the side door code provided below.

badge for kahop-taweg: bdg-NECBH-85461

Management Meeting Minutes — Hollerith Fabrics

Attendees reviewed the quarterly cash-flow forecast prepared by the treasury group. Receivables from the Brightmoor contract remain on schedule, while inventory drawdown improved working capital by a modest margin. Capital spending on the Kestrel loom upgrade was deferred one quarter. The outgoing director confirmed the forecast assumptions are conservative and suitable for board presentation. For the incoming director's orientation, the following confidential item was noted for the record.

board note of kadug-tawig: Only 5 of the 100 pilot accounts renewed Oliath, so a churn review is set for April 15.

Welcome to the Pixelbarn team! One thing you'll hear about a lot: the infamous image cache leak of last spring. Thumbnails weren't being evicted when the Snapcrate viewer closed, so memory climbed until hosts tipped over. We fixed it with reference counting plus a watchdog, but the pattern can sneak back in. Before touching cache code, read the writeup on the internal page below.

operations page: https://confluence.zemvarlabs.internal/projects/display/browse/display/8963

Quarterly Planning Note — Ostrel Software, Board Copy

Proposal: migrate the Fennet platform customer base to annual billing from next fiscal year. Rationale: smoother cash flow, lower churn, reduced invoicing overhead. Risk: short-term resistance from monthly subscribers; mitigated by a 10% incentive. Pilot with the Westharrow segment in Q2. Decision requested at the next board session. Supporting projections appear in the confidential note appended below.

management briefing: The pricing group signed off on a budget of $40.7 million for Project Holath. The renewal with Holethax Holdings closes at $35.8 million a year, 63 percent above the last contract.